tengo un archivo que se llama "xml.php" que es el siguiente:
xml.php
Código PHP:
<?php
require_once("fns.php"); // aca esta la coneccion a la base de datos mysql
$db_conn = db_connect();
$query = "select * from login where username = 'laouen'";
$result = mysql_query($query, $db_conn) or die (mysql_error);
$num = mysql_num_rows($result);
if ($num>0)
{
while ($array = mysql_fetch_array($result))
{
$name = $array['username'];
$pass = $array['password'];
echo "<?xml version=\" 1.0 \" encoding=\" UTF-8 \" standalone= \" yes \"?>\n";
echo " <login>\n";
echo " <name> $name </name>\n";
echo " <password> $pass </password>\n";
echo " </login>\n";
}
}
y en otro servidor tengo el siguiente archivo:
reader.php
Código PHP:
$data = "http://www.dominio.com.ar/xml.php";
$xml = simplexml_load_string($data);
foreach ($xml->login as $login)
echo $login->name.' ';
echo $login->password.' ';
el primer codigo en el servidor d el abase de datos funciona, lo habris y carga los datos, pero cuando vas al otro servidor y habris el reader es como que no lee ningun dato.
alguin sabe cual es el error ??